Everyday I speak with different individuals and I let them know; no matter what their position or status is they can make a difference. Many of them feel like they have no voice, because they are not in a position of authority and that no one will listen. Many people in church feel this way also. They think if they don’t have a title or position in the church, then no one will listen to what they have to say. Never be afraid to voice your opinion. Just know when, where and how to do it. Sometimes, in the heat of the moment is not the best time, wait for calm to come. Also, when you come with an opinion about the problem, bring a solution to try to help fix it. Remember, one voice can make a difference; it’s how you choose to use your voice, is what really counts. Your voice can change someone’s life for the better. Never discount yourself because you think you have nothing to offer. We all have the ability to offer change, it’s just that change is hard for everyone; especially when we’ve been doing it one way for so long. Make up in your mind, that today, I will make a difference and I will be the difference.
